Key Considerations for Your Narrow Curtain Rod
Window Dimensions and Placement
Measurements are crucial. Don't just guess; take precise measurements of your window's width and the desired hanging space above the window frame. A rod that's too wide or too narrow will clash with the window. Make sure the rod fits within the window's architectural confines. This will guarantee a proper fit and look.
Rod Style and Material
The style of your narrow curtain rod can vary dramatically. There are classic, modern, and even industrial styles to explore. Wood, metal, or even bamboo rods—each with its own unique aesthetic—are available. Think about the overall vibe of your room. What material or style best expresses that feeling? A wood rod might be calming in a bedroom, while a sleek metal rod works well in a contemporary kitchen.

FAQ: Choosing the Perfect Narrow Curtain Rod
Q1: Why choose a narrow curtain rod instead of a wider one?
A1: Narrow curtain rods are ideal for smaller windows or rooms where a wider rod might overwhelm the space. They offer a cleaner, more streamlined look, particularly in compact areas. They also frequently have easier installation processes.
Q2: What are some important factors to consider when selecting a narrow curtain rod?
A2: Critical factors include the window's dimensions (width and desired hanging space), the room's overall style, the type of curtains or drapes you plan to use (considering fabric weight), and the desired finish (e.g., wood, metal, or bamboo).
Q3: How do I measure for a narrow curtain rod?
A3: Accurately measure the window's width and the desired hanging space above the window frame. Ensure you account for any architectural details or features that might affect your measurements.
Q4: Are narrow curtain rods suitable for heavier drapes?
A4: Yes, many narrow curtain rods are surprisingly sturdy and can support a wide range of fabrics, including heavier drapes. Look for rods explicitly designed to handle heavier weight for optimal performance.
